Item Introduction

Silica aerogel warmth insulation layer is a high-performance thermal barrier designed for industrial and structure applications. It makes use of nanostructured silica aerogel fragments distributed in a durable binder system. This produces a light-weight, versatile layer that significantly minimizes warm transfer through surface areas.

Secret Includes

The finish provides incredibly low thermal conductivity– normally between 0.016 and 0.022 W/( m · K)– making it one of the most efficient insulating materials readily available. It remains steady throughout a wide temperature variety, from -50 ° C to +250 ° C. The material withstands wetness, does not sustain mold growth, and maintains its insulating residential properties with time. It additionally has great bond to steel, concrete, wood, and various other typical substratums.

Applications of Silica Aerogel Heat Insulation Coating

Applications of Silica Aerogel Warmth Insulation Coating

Structure and Construction

Silica aerogel warmth insulation layer works well on wall surfaces, roofing systems, and home windows. It reduces heat loss in winter season and maintains buildings cool down in summer. This helps reduced energy bills and enhances interior convenience. The layer is thin yet supplies strong insulation, so it saves room contrasted to typical products.

Industrial Devices

Factories utilize this layer on pipes, containers, and central heating boilers. It lowers heat transfer and prevents energy waste. Even at heats, the finish remains steady and efficient. Upkeep comes to be less complicated due to the fact that the layer is light-weight and does not require constant substitute.

Transportation

In ships, trains, and vehicles, silica aerogel coating aids regulate temperature level inside cargo areas. It protects sensitive goods from extreme heat or cold. The product additionally adds little weight, which sustains gas efficiency. For electric cars, it protects battery packs and enhances safety by reducing warmth spread.

Petrochemical and Power Sectors

Oil rigs, refineries, and nuclear power plant use this layer to shield equipment and workers. It withstands fire and limits surface temperature levels. That lowers the risk of burns and crashes. The finish likewise executes well in severe weather and destructive environments.

Cold Chain and Refrigeration

Cooled vehicles and storage systems benefit from this insulation. It maintains reduced temperatures steady without thick foam layers. Less energy is needed to run cooling systems. Food, medicine, and other temperature-sensitive things stay secure throughout transport and storage.

Frequently Asked Questions About Silica Aerogel Heat Insulation Coating

What is silica aerogel heat insulation coating?

This coating uses silica aerogel, one of the lightest solid materials known. It traps air in tiny pores, which slows down heat transfer. When applied to walls, roofs, or pipes, it helps keep indoor spaces cooler in summer and warmer in winter.

How does it save energy?

The coating reduces heat flow through surfaces. Less heat enters in hot weather and less escapes in cold weather. This means air conditioners and heaters run less often. Lower energy use leads to smaller utility bills over time.

Is it safe to use indoors?

Yes. The finished coating is non-toxic and stable. It does not release harmful fumes after drying. It also resists mold and moisture, which supports better indoor air quality. Always follow the manufacturer’s safety instructions during application.

Can it be applied over existing paint?

In most cases, yes. The surface must be clean, dry, and free of loose material. Light sanding may help the coating stick better. Check the product guide for specific prep steps. Proper surface prep ensures long-lasting performance.

How long does the insulation effect last?

When applied correctly, the coating remains effective for many years. It does not settle, shrink, or degrade like some traditional insulators. Its performance stays strong as long as the coating film remains intact and undamaged. Regular visual checks help spot any wear early.
